"A definitive volume on the subject... This book should be viewed as a major text in the field of prenatal medicine and genetic disorders of the fetus." -- American Journal of Medical Genetics, reviewing a previous edition or volume

"An excellent book... Every self-respecting prenatal diagnostic unit should have ready access to it." -- The Lancet, reviewing a previous edition or volume

"Encyclopedic in its scope and presentation, serving as a primary reference for aspects of technique and diagnosis. The data presented are sufficiently comprehensive to answer initial questions and are adequately referenced to direct further study. The inclusion of summary charts and tables succinctly expands the information." -- American Journal of Human Genetics, reviewing a previous edition or volume

"Perinatology and the care of the newborn are two of the most exciting fields of medicine and have been characterized by tremendous advances over the past three decades... Genetic Disorders of the Fetus accurately reflects this progress and captures the excitement that characterizes these endeavors. Long considered a standard reference in the area of prenatal diagnosis, this text is notable for its breadth and continues to be a readable, well-organized, comprehensive resource for clinicians in fields related to the care of the fetus and newborn... The fourth edition is a thoroughly updated and revised version... For those engaged in prenatal, perinatal, and neonatal diagnosis, this [edition] is recommended for your library." -- Journal of the American Medical Association

"The editor is to be congratulated on producing such a topical and full summary of current practice and future developments. This book would make a most useful addition to the libraries of both genetic and fetal medicine departments." -- Journal of Medical Genetics

"This volume is an absolute necessity for the library of all genetic units and departments of obstetrics/gynecology, radiology, and pediatrics." -- Journal of the American Medical Association, reviewing a previous edition or volume
